Site assessment and sizing guidelines
A professional site assessment ensures your new tankless system meets real household demand. Key factors evaluated:
- Peak simultaneous hot water demand (how many showers, dishwasher, laundry run at once).
- Required temperature rise (incoming groundwater temp in Pikesville is lower in winter, so needed rise is higher).
- Fuel availability and preference: natural gas, propane, or electric. Many Pikesville homes on municipal services have natural gas available but some may need propane or all-electric solutions.
- Water quality: moderate hardness near Baltimore influences scale management and may require water softening or regular descaling.
Sizing basics explained simply:
- Determine the total gallons per minute (GPM) required at peak usage.
- Calculate temperature rise: target outlet temp minus incoming groundwater temp in winter.
- Match a unit whose rated GPM at that temperature rise meets or exceeds your peak demand. Proper sizing avoids shortfalls during simultaneous use.
Electric vs gas tankless: which fits Pikesville homes
- Electric tankless: simpler venting, smaller footprint, faster installation in homes with adequate electrical service. Best for point-of-use or smaller whole-house needs. May require service panel and circuit upgrades for larger electric units.
- Gas tankless: higher flow rates and better performance for whole-house demand, especially in cold climates. Requires proper venting, combustion air, and a gas line sized for the unit. Homes with existing natural gas are often well-suited, but older gas lines may need upgrading.
Installation process
Installation follows clear steps to ensure safety and code compliance with Baltimore County regulations:
- Site preparation and final sizing confirmation.
- Permitting: submit plans and obtain necessary permits from Baltimore County or the local authority having jurisdiction. Inspections are scheduled as required.
- Fuel and electrical work: gas line sizing and hookups, or electrical service and dedicated circuit installation for electric units. Any service upgrades are coordinated with local inspectors.
- Venting and combustion air: gas units require proper venting type based on model (direct vent, concentric, or power vent). Electric units generally do not require venting.
- Mounting and plumbing connections: secure wall- or floor-mounted units, tie into existing hot and cold lines, install necessary isolation valves, pressure relief devices, and condensate drains if applicable.
- Permitted inspections and final commissioning: inspector sign-off, startup, and performance testing.

Maintenance requirements and longevity
Proper maintenance extends system life and maintains efficiency, especially with local water conditions:
- Annual descaling or flushing to remove mineral buildup is recommended for homes with moderate hardness.
- Clean or replace inlet filters and check for leaks, corrosion, and venting integrity.
- Gas units should have combustion air and vent paths inspected; electric units should have electrical connections checked.
- Keep a record of maintenance visits to preserve warranty coverage.

Post-installation testing and support
After installation the system is tested and documented:
- Functional testing of hot water output at typical fixture loads and at expected temperature rise.
- Leak and pressure testing, and for gas units, combustion and CO safety checks.
- Documentation of model, serial numbers, maintenance recommendations, and warranty registrations.
- Training on basic operation, how to run a descaling cycle if required, and troubleshooting common alerts.
Q: How long does a tankless water heater installation typically take?
A: Timeline varies by project complexity; a standard replacement often involves assessment, permit processing, and a day of on-site work for installation and testing, while homes that need gas or electrical upgrades may require additional coordination and time.
Q: Will a tankless unit handle multiple showers running at the same time?
A: It can if properly sized. During a site assessment, your installer will calculate peak simultaneous demand and recommend a model with sufficient flow rate at the needed temperature rise.
Q: Do I need a water softener with a tankless in Pikesville?
A: Many Pikesville homes have mineral content that can increase scale. A water softener or routine descaling maintenance helps protect a tankless heat exchanger and maintain efficiency.
Q: Are permits required for tankless water heater installation in Pikesville?
A: Yes. Permits and inspections through Baltimore County or the local jurisdiction are typically required to ensure code compliance for gas, venting, and electrical work.
Q: What maintenance should I plan for after installation?
A: Annual inspection and descaling for mineral buildup, periodic filter cleaning, and checks of venting and gas/electrical connections keep performance reliable and protect warranty coverage.
